DappRadar Adds Support For The Cardano Blockchain

Cardano, a well-known Proof-of-Stake (PoS) blockchain, is now supported by the Lithuanian company DappRadar. Users and partners received 10% of their initial supply through an airdrop. Users find innovative decentralized applications that could improve the shop rewards with the token. Notably, unlike most other cryptocurrency ventures, the token had no pre-sale. CEO and co-founder of DappRadar Skirmantas Januskas stated that the company sought to compensate users appropriately. DappRadar currently monitors more than 10,000 DApps using 30 different protocols. More than a million people use the biggest app store. After launching smart contracts about a year ago, Cardano hasn’t yet developed its Uniswap-like killer app. Cardano-based decentralized finance (DeFi) applications have $88.46 million in total value locked, according to data released by DefiLlama.
